What Is a Dormer and How Does Dormer Installation Change Your Roof and Attic Space?
A dormer is a structural extension that projects vertically from a sloped roof to create additional headroom and usable space. It transforms cramped attics into functional areas by raising ceiling height and adding natural light through vertical windows.

Can You Add a Dormer to an Existing Roof Without Replacing the Entire Structure?
Yes, a dormer can be added to an existing roof if the framing and load-bearing structure are sound. The process involves cutting into the roof, reinforcing rafters, and integrating new framing without requiring a full roof replacement.
Why Is My Attic Still Dark or Unusable After a Dormer Installation?
An attic can remain dark or tight if the dormer is undersized or poorly positioned on the roof slope. Proper placement and window sizing are critical to maximize light, ventilation, and usable floor area.
What Are the Different Types of Dormers and Which One Is Best for My Home?
Common dormer types include gable, shed, and hip dormers, each offering different amounts of space and visual impact. Shed dormers typically create the most interior room, while gable dormers provide a balanced look with moderate space gain.
How Long Does a Dormer Installation Typically Last Once Completed?
A properly built dormer can last 25–50 years when integrated with quality roofing materials and flashing. Longevity depends on proper waterproofing, structural support, and routine roof maintenance.
What Structural Issues Can Happen If a Dormer Is Installed Incorrectly?
Improper dormer installation can cause roof leaks, sagging rafters, and water intrusion around flashing points. These issues often stem from poor sealing, incorrect load distribution, or cutting structural members without proper reinforcement.
